Narrative Results

Posted onNovember 11, 2014

Dice in the pair used for Complex 214 and The Dee Sanction have symbols on them, intended to help focus the story. The symbols include: equipment, surveillance/vigilance, access, the system, them, and mutation/magic. In practice, when you roll the dice initially, the symbol rolled can help understand – plotwise – … Continue ReadingNarrative Results
